with old TLS clients or servers. that --preserve-symlinks gives to all other imports; they are separate flags, Enables report to be generated upon receiving the specified (or predefined) instances. DigitalOcean makes it simple to launch in the cloud and scale up as you grow whether youre running one virtual machine or ten thousand. mitigate this issue, one potential solution is to increase the size of libuv's By default inspector websocket url is available in stderr and under /json/list To do that, run this command: npm config set python python2.7. User-land modules are not yet supported in the snapshot, so only The location of the default OpenSSL configuration file depends on how OpenSSL The value could be: The default is verbatim and dns.setDefaultResultOrder() have higher Use --require to load a CommonJS module. go the directory where NodeJS was installed find file nodevars.bat open it with editor as administrator change the default path in the row which looks like if "%CD%\"=="% ~dp 0" cd /d "% HOMEDRIVE %% HOMEPATH %" Copy with your path. Why are physically impossible and logically impossible concepts considered separate in terms of probability? V8's options have no stability guarantee. If --cpu-prof-dir is not specified, the generated profile is placed Valid values are "commonjs" and "module". If an error occurs while attempting to write the Currently the support for run-time snapshot is experimental in that: Print source-able bash completion script for Node.js. Any V8 CLI option that is provided to node Why is there a voltage on my HDMI and coaxial cables? will be written to is controlled by the If --cpu-prof-name is not specified, the generated profile is The host is not accessible from public networks. Execute without arguments to start the REPL. Open Node.js command prompt and run command node-v or node--version.For Help: Use command node?h or node--help.To evaluate an argument (but not print result): Use command node-e, --eval "script" To evaluate an argument and.As the instruction says, click on any key to continue. node:domain module that uses it). Enable experimental support for custom conditional exports resolution variable will be inherited by any child processes, and if they use OpenSSL, it To subscribe to this RSS feed, copy and paste this URL into your RSS reader. See the documentation on The path.resolve() method resolves a sequence of paths or path segments into This method is meaningful only on Windows systems. see those as two separate modules and would attempt to load the module multiple Your cd command should support both absolute and relative paths. How can I update NodeJS and NPM to their latest versions? were extracted from, and values which include the raw source-map URL Short story taking place on a toroidal planet or moon involving flying. been generated, the current working directory is used. generated blob is written to snapshot.blob in the current working directory. env-cmd by default expects an .env file in the project root directory. How do i correct that? The modules which are This is the If path is not a string, path will be returned without YoungGenerationSizeFromSemiSpaceSize in V8) the size of the semi-space, This environment variable is ignored when node runs as setuid root or ./configure --openssl-fips. - the incident has nothing to do with me; can I use this this way? will be returned, representing the current The default Node.js conditions of "node", "default", "import", and The file name may be an absolute path. count should be a non-negative integer (in which case It's not guaranteed that Node.js will when Error.stack is accessed. That is a language shell to run JavaScript commands, also known as a REPL. before exit. Follows ECMAScript module resolution rules. The path.normalize() method normalizes the given path, resolving '..' and It is identical on all supported platforms. when the option is used on a platform that does not support it. if used, it is important to select a large enough heap to cover all --enable-etw-stack-walking is only available on Windows. Specify an alternative default TLS cipher list. point to be loaded with ECMAScript module loader. One of the following modes can be chosen: If a rejection happens during the command line entry point's ES module static NODE_PENDING_DEPRECATION=1 environment variable, is set. The V8 team themselves don't consider them to be part of their formal API, Why is this sentence from The Great Gatsby grammatical? So, to use it in the Node.js project, you just have to follow 3 simple steps. that run in libuv's threadpool will experience degraded performance.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. module may be either a path to a file, or a node module name. current working directory. the target system, this will cause the Node.js static code to be moved onto 2 Enables a signal handler that causes the Node.js process to write a heap dump When loading ECMAScript module loader loads the program entry point, the node A Computer Science portal for geeks. Path to the file used to store the persistent REPL history. You can also drop the trailing slash (ie. human consumption. OPENSSL_CONF, or by using the command line option --openssl-config. Instructs Node.js to error prior to running any code if the policy does not have Neither the well known nor extra certificates are used when the ca Why does it seem like I am losing IP addresses after subnetting with the subnet mask of 255.255.255.192/26? Manage gear button hover. Use for compatibility Asking for help, clarification, or responding to other answers. Asking for help, clarification, or responding to other answers. Below are some sample commands to check the version and start Node CLI and exit it. Issue 2: CMD (Command Prompt) can't go to the Desktop. However, to run a Node.js application, you will need to install the Node.js runtime on your machine. When loading a snapshot, Node.js checks that: If they don't match, Node.js refuses to load the snapshot and exits with If you want to take a peek at the object run the Node.js. consumption approaches the limit, V8 will spend more time on based on an estimate of the amount of parallelism. rev2023.3.3.43278. Node.js will adjust the V8 heap to accommodate Join all the arguments together and normalize the resulting path.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. certificates in PEM format. Set the number of pending pipe instance handles when the pipe server is waiting Activate inspector on host:port and break at start of user script. Set the host:port to be used when the inspector is activated. Node.js which is nodejs_conf and is default when this option is not used. Here is the screenshot of the Node.js cmd window: Now if i want to change directory to D:\abc then how can i do it here? Please click on it, How Intuit democratizes AI development across teams through reusability. Report is not generated if the uncaught exception is handled. or underruns. A firewall disallows unwanted connections on the port. Users can bundle their applications Lastly, if you see a blue screen like this that says "Type Enter to exit", the installation is complete. Use to disable support Any number of custom string condition names are permitted. Only the root context is supported. are used to provide a kind of selective "early warning" mechanism that conditions. The program was started with a command-line flag that forces the entry To prevent from an existing add-on from crashing the process, this flag is not The default is 512 * 1024 bytes. Since Windows recognizes multiple path separators, both separators will be The tools attach to Node.js instances via a It expects a Subresource Integrity string as a modifying the stack trace. To install nvm, use this install script. do not exist, libuv's threadpool is used to create asynchronous node APIs based Disable runtime allocation of executable memory. Making statements based on opinion; back them up with references or personal experience. npm startCanvasnode msvs_version not set from command line or npm config Windows 10Windows + X + A How do I pass command line arguments to a Node.js program? This is dnsPromises.lookup(). Enables report to be generated when the process exits due to an uncaught enable ANSI colorized output. Change the current directory to the folder where you save your documents or projects. of the event loop. a snapshot, however. options property is explicitly specified for a TLS or HTTPS client or server. The value of the // platform separator will not be included. this MSDN page. If you access Error.stack frequently get the best configuration for your application, you should try different All rights reserved. A TypeError is thrown if path is not a string. characters other than the first character of When in watch mode, changes in the watched files cause the Node.js process to restart. Re-map the Node.js static code to large memory pages at startup. --diagnostic-dir command-line option. Pending deprecations path to locate other dependency modules. enforce the correct behavior. slashes (\). property is removed entirely. zero-length string then '.' Overriding this value to an empty string ('') will use the built-in REPL. DSA; Data Structures. Specifically, when running on reason any of these APIs takes a long time, other (seemingly unrelated) APIs only recognizes double " for quoting. directory. Disable loading native addons that are not context-aware. where the generated snapshot blob is written to. The use case is that I am attempting to make a script generator for media conversion that will generate another re-useable script once you enter all the required information. Opens the REPL even if stdin does not appear to be a terminal. If mode is delete, the changed from --diagnostic-report-signal to --report-signal. for TLSv1.2, which is not as secure as TLSv1.3. This setting applies to Windows only. In the Add WSL Node Interpreter dialog that opens, select the Linux distribution you're using and specify the path to Node.js. The API is accessible via require('node:path').win32 or require('node:path/win32'). This creates a package.json file within the Node_Test folder. Print short summaries of calls to Atomics.wait() to stderr. Changing the TZ variable using process.env.TZ = changes the timezone on Windows as well. The first element of the process.argv array will always be a file system path pointing to the node executable. Editing an environment variable. Installation Procedure 1.Download 1.Visit nodejs download page here 2.Click on macOS Installer to download the latest version of node installable package. easier to instrument applications that call the child_process.spawn() family NODE_OPTIONS instances were passed first, and then its command-line How to troubleshoot crashes detected by Google Play Store for Flutter app, Cupertino DateTime picker interfering with scroll behaviour. In the search box at the top of the Extensions window, enter: "Node Extension Pack" (or the name of whatever extension you are looking for). for TLSv1.3. If an option value contains a space, it can be escaped using double quotes: A singleton flag passed as a command-line option will override the same flag under any of the following conditions: Otherwise, the file is loaded using the CommonJS module loader. The node:path module provides utilities for working with file and directory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. symlink path for modules as opposed to the real path, allowing symbolically After npm init provides answers to questions asked. Using this flag allows to change what should happen when an unhandled rejection // If only `root` is provided or `dir` is equal to `root` then the. script file. key result: If found, source map data is appended to the top-level key source-map-cache path (after calling path.resolve() on each), a zero-length string is returned. Avoid using this option. directory will be used instead of the zero-length strings. Is it suspicious or odd to stand by the gate of a GA airport watching the planes? When used with --build-snapshot, --snapshot-blob specifies the path If so, how close was it? Disable the clearing of the console when watch mode restarts the process. Did this satellite streak past the Hubble Space Telescope so close that it was out of focus? The second element is the name of the JavaScript file that is being executed. Normalize a string path, taking care of '..' and '.' parts. to a different on-disk location, Node.js will dereference the link and use the if you mean to change directory once when you launched "Node.js command prompt", then execute the following command in the Node.js command prompt: Add the \d [dir] attribute to the cd command like this: I want to move to another directory in Node.js command prompt but when I open the Node.js cmd window it doesn't show me any path. The default value is controlled by the Usually its there by default but you can check it using below command. covered by the Node.js stability guarantees. Regardless of how you reference it, you have a wide variety of file formats available to store your environment variables. Working on improving health and education, reducing inequality, and spurring economic growth? These are: Create a .env file. Open Node JS Platform Home in your Explorer. While Node.js does not support all of the various ways that TZ is handled in Silence all process warnings (including deprecations). of --enable-source-maps. other environments, it does support basic timezone IDs (such as We can test this app by navigating into our project root directory and running the command below: $ npm run start:dev. If you are still using the Default Profile, no profile name is displayed. Creating a Node.js application process.chdir("../"); If you mean to change default directory for "Node.js command prompt", when you launch it, then (Windows case), change the default path in the row which looks like. Thanks for contributing an answer to Stack Overflow! an increase of 1 MiB to semi-space applies to each of the three individual By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. a Windows operating system, the node:path module will assume that Even I am not able to change directory. dynamically when async_hooks is enabled. predefined in the REPL can also be used in script. Check out our offerings for compute, storage, networking, and managed databases. Otherwise it will be written to Template string specifying the filepath for the trace event data, it Evaluate the following argument as JavaScript. Or, simply navigate to the file path you had originally installed Nodejs and look there for the "nodejs" directory. Linux and BSD distributions, this store is maintained by the distribution However, when using symbolically linked peer dependencies, as extensions; and with .wasm extensions when --experimental-wasm-modules is enabled. collecting code coverage from tests for more details. The use of this environment Any inputs? 1536 (1.5 GiB) to leave some memory for other uses and avoid swapping. Specifically, symbolically linked native modules can fail to load if those Is a PhD visitor considered as a visiting scholar? Type the following command to repair the Windows 10 image and press Enter: DISM . there are no . This will start a Node project automatically for us without us needing to worry about the initial configuration (the -y flag will do that on its own). To publish and install packages to and from the public npm registry or a private npm registry, you must install Node.js and the npm command line interface using either a Node version manager or a Node installer.